# Get sync status

`GET /meta/companies/{companyId}/sync/commerce/status`

Gets a list of sync statuses.

## Path parameters

- `companyId` string, uuid, required — Unique identifier for your SMB in Codat.

## Response `200`

Success

- SyncStatus — The status of syncing for a company and its connections.

  - `commerceSyncId` string, guid — Unique identifier for the sync in Codat.
  - `syncId` string, uuid — Unique identifier for the sync in Codat.
  - `syncStatusCode` integer — Numerical status code sync of the company data.
  - `syncStatus` string, nullable — Status of the sync of the company data. This is linked to status code.
  - `errorMessage` string, nullable — Friendly error message for the sync operation.
  - `syncExceptionMessage` string, nullable — Exception message for the sync operation.

    - `created` string, required — In Codat's data model, dates and times are represented using the <a class="external" href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/ISO_8601" target="_blank">ISO 8601 standard</a>. Date and time fields are formatted as strings; for example: ``` 2020-10-08T22:40:50Z 2021-01-01T00:00:00 ``` When syncing data that contains `DateTime` fields from Codat, make sure you support the following cases when reading time information: - Coordinated Universal Time (UTC): `2021-11-15T06:00:00Z` - Unqualified local time: `2021-11-15T01:00:00` - UTC time offsets: `2021-11-15T01:00:00-05:00` > Time zones > > Not all dates from Codat will contain information about time zones. > Where it is not available from the underlying platform, Codat will return these as times local to the business whose data has been synced.

## Other responses

- `401` — Your API request was not properly authorized.
- `402` — An account limit has been exceeded. The type of limit is described in the error property: - You have exceeded the 50-company limit that applies to a Free plan. Delete any companies you no longer need and retry the request. - The requested sync schedule is not allowed. You requested an hourly sync schedule but this functionality is not included in the Free plan. - Your Free account is older than 365 days and has expired. Contact support@codat.io.
- `403` — You are using an outdated API key or a key not associated with that resource.
- `404` — One or more of the resources you referenced could not be found. This might be because your company or data connection id is wrong, or was already deleted.
- `429` — Too many requests were made in a given amount of time. Wait a short period and then try again.
- `500` — There is a problem with our server. Please try again later.
- `503` — The Codat API is temporarily offline for maintenance. Please try again later.
